Solar panel installation demand in Derbyshire has grown steadily as homeowners seek to reduce energy costs and improve sustainability credentials across the county's mixed rural and urban areas. The county's housing stock is notably diverse, ranging from Victorian terraces in towns like Derby and Chesterfield to period properties and farmhouses dotting the Derbyshire Dales and Peak District fringes, each presenting different installation challenges and opportunities. Derbyshire's geography—with significant portions covered by the Peak District National Park and Areas of Outstanding Natural Beauty—means many residents are environmentally conscious and actively interested in renewable energy solutions. The county's cooler climate and moderate sunshine levels are offset by strong government incentives and long-term energy savings, making solar panels an increasingly attractive investment for homeowners across all demographics.
Homeowners in Derbyshire should be aware that properties within or near the Peak District National Park and AONB areas may require planning permission for solar panel installations, particularly on listed buildings or in conservation areas, which can extend timelines and costs compared to unrestricted properties. Rural properties scattered across the Derbyshire Dales and countryside may incur higher callout charges for surveying and installation due to greater distances from urban centres, and off-grid or remote properties may need additional considerations for system design and maintenance access. Period properties—common throughout the county—often require careful roof assessment and specialist installation methods to preserve structural integrity and heritage values, potentially increasing the scope and cost of the work.
